When asked why he published his chess compositions together with his poems in poems and problems 1970, nabokov remarked that chess problems are the poetry of chess. Included too are such poems as lilith, an early work which broaches the taboo theme revisited nearly forty years later in lolita, and an evening of russian poetry, a masterpiece in which nabokov movingly mourns his lost language in the guise of a versified lecture on russian delivered to college girls. In addition to 53 poetic compositions 39 poems written in russian and translated by nabokov into english, as well as 14 originally written in english, it also features 18 chess enigmas that, as well as offering an intellectual challenge, have a certain aesthetic.
